>>63953045
Because Swans have been notoriously consistent from era to era
Once they lock onto a sound they become god tier at it
Look at Filth/Cop, Greed/Holy Money, White Light/LoL and The Seer/To Be Kind

All have had similar conceptual sound and they're all fantastic records

>>63954039
This record is gonna be about love, and To Be Kind had a lot of that on it as well.

This iteration of Swans focuses on a lot of the positives behind making music, it's pretty interesting that a band that makes such punishing and loud music and comes from a no wave background, has had this kind of turn around to making music that is actually about embracing the positive side of life.

>>63954314
The thing that is so great about it is how earned it feels. And how he makes this positive about the sonic experience, not necessarily the song writing, there are of course a lot of positives in there too, but it's not hamfisted.

Take "The Apostate" for example, on first listen, 2nd, third, 5th, listen, you look at this song in the context of the album as this dark behemoth, an image that has been perpetuated by virtually all critics that reviewed it. It's all about how it's punishing, loud, dark, DARK DARK DARK. But when you listen to Gira talk about this iteration, the things he has to say about the experience on working with these people and making this music live on tour. You start to realize maybe it isn't so dark.

The Apostate lyrically feels like the band rejecting the physical world and everyone but the sound in that moment, it's all about transcending to a higher place inside of that moment.
